Output 671a2074828baee66b6350eceb7aa0873ea38c58768666ae8e2a44d6375604d7:0

value
101926119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bb9cb1c4845232ee6c2a6a46b74f0937faf955a OP_EQUAL
address
3CyDcHp38x5DZuThZ3FAnUBxx8bY6dmwvA
transaction
671a2074828baee66b6350eceb7aa0873ea38c58768666ae8e2a44d6375604d7
spent
true